The Southwest University of Political Science & Law in Chongqing, aka the most bad-ass school in China, offers an optional motorcycle class to all of its students.
The course instructor, named Yuan Yue, said in a Sina News report that the class used to be mandatory for students majoring in criminal investigation, but the course has been optional since 2007. We're not sure who would opt not to get college credit by cruisin' around campus in a motorcycle, and that's probably why the class has proved to be so popular.
Yuan revealed that while the the course is only open to 120-150 students, it's become quite competitive as over 600 people have expressed their enthusiasm in joining.
The instructor explained that for the final exam, students must be able to drive the motorcycle safely on their own.
